For my card I used the adorable Snowman Love from the new January release.

This is a great stamp because not only can you use it to make Christmas cards, but it's perfect for a winter birthday for a loved one or for a winter anniversary or even quirky winter wedding card.

For myself I made it for my partner for his Christmas card, which is why it's quite plain for me as it's a guy card.


It was very quick and easy to put together.

First I stamped the image with black Versafine Ink onto some Canson Montval watercolour paper.
Then I coloured in my image with my distress markers, no colours this time as I coloured it too many weeks ago to remember them lol! But I chose the markers to match the Pion Paper (Days of Winter) that I used. I cut the image with an oval die and mounted it on some leftover cardstock I had in my stash. I inked all my edges with Pumice Stone Distress Ink. 

I cut the word love from some silver mirri card using the new Scripted Love Word Die die also from the January release at Whimsy, and 2 snowflakes, one with the silver card and a smaller one with the teal.

I glued the design paper to a blank card made with some white heavyweight cardstock and then the teal rectangle and oval image on top, keeping everything flat.

I used a glue pen to glue the word over the top, and cut some small squares of foam tape to adhere the snowflakes, on on top of the other, to make them pop.

Finally I added some glitter (which you can't really see in the photograph and some small gems to finish the card and add a little sparkle.
